An answer engine does not rank your page, it quotes it. That is a different problem to solve: the question is no longer whether you are relevant to a query, it is whether a model can lift a clean, attributable sentence out of your page without having to guess at what you meant.
The GEO score folds the same forty-one checks into eight axes — content structure, crawlability, authority, structured data, semantic clarity, format, freshness and prompt alignment — and resolves those into one number out of a hundred. The axes are the useful half. A page scoring 58 tells you nothing; a page losing twenty-two points on semantic clarity tells you exactly which paragraph to rewrite.
Direct-answer blocks
Whether the page answers its own question in the first hundred words, in a shape a model can quote without rewriting it.
Claim density and specificity
Named numbers, materials, dimensions and conditions beat adjectives. Vague copy is unquotable copy.
Structure a parser can read
Semantic headings, lists, tables, FAQ blocks and product schema — the scaffolding that lets a model find the answer instead of guessing.
Machine access
robots.txt rules for AI crawlers, an llms.txt index, and whether your key content survives with JavaScript switched off.

Is GEO just SEO with a new name?
No. Google ranks pages; an answer engine quotes sentences. A page can rank first and still never be quoted, because nothing on it is liftable.
What are the eight axes?
Content structure, crawlability, authority, structured data, semantic clarity, format, freshness and prompt alignment. Every check belongs to exactly one of them, which is how a score becomes a cause.
Does a high GEO score mean I get cited?
No. It means the page is liftable — a model can take a clean sentence out of it without guessing. Whether it actually does is what AI visibility measures.
